The marine pin tube boiler heat transfer element is engineered for the rigorous demands of shipboard steam generation and auxiliary heating systems. Designed to fit into compact boiler housings, this element delivers rapid, uniform heat transfer while resisting corrosion from seawater and exhaust gases. It is the go‑to component for naval architects, shipyards, and OEMs seeking reliable performance under continuous duty cycles.
| Parameter | Standard Range | Notes |
|---|---|---|
| Overall Length | 800 mm – 1 200 mm | Custom cuts available |
| Diameter (incl. pins) | 200 mm – 350 mm | Fits most marine boiler ports |
| Pin Count | 120 – 360 | Adjustable pitch for flow optimization |
| Material | AISI 316L SS / Ti‑6Al‑4V | Select based on service‑water chemistry |
| Maximum Working Pressure | 1.5 MPa – 3.0 MPa | Design pressure matches boiler rating |
| Operating Temperature | 120 °C – 240 °C | Typical for steam‑generation cycles |
